15 Tummy Tattoos for Women Upper Stomach That Highlight Natural Curves

Upper stomach tattoos create a beautifully balanced focal point just below the bust. This placement enhances natural curves while offering space for both delicate and bold designs. These ideas focus on flattering, feminine styles that flow naturally with the body.

1. Fine Line Floral Frame

A delicate floral design placed below the bust creates soft symmetry. Thin botanical lines keep the look elegant. The curved placement enhances natural shape.

2. Lace-Inspired Ornamental Detail

Intricate ornamental linework mimics lace across the upper abdomen. The symmetrical design feels refined and decorative. Black ink keeps it crisp and defined.

3. Centered Butterfly Accent

A small butterfly in the center adds a light feminine touch. Soft shading creates dimension. The placement keeps it subtle yet eye-catching.

4. Crescent Moon Minimalism

A fine line crescent moon adds celestial charm. Dot accents enhance the delicate detail. This design feels mystical and understated.

5. Mandala Balance

A symmetrical mandala fits naturally along the upper stomach. Detailed geometry creates visual harmony. The centered placement feels bold yet graceful.

6. Elegant Script Statement

Delicate cursive lettering stretches gently across the upper abdomen. Thin ink keeps the design refined. Choose meaningful words for a personal touch.

7. Simple Rose Outline

A fine line rose under the bust adds romantic softness. The clean outline keeps it modern. It flatters curves without overwhelming the area.

8. Flowing Vine Placement

A curved vine design follows the natural contour of the upper stomach. Botanical lines add organic movement. The style feels feminine and graceful.

9. Centered Lotus Symbol

A lotus positioned below the bust creates symmetry and balance. Fine petals enhance elegance. The design feels calm and meaningful.

10. Tiny Celestial Cluster

Small stars grouped together create a soft decorative effect. Minimal ink keeps the look light. The subtle placement feels dreamy.

11. Jewelry-Inspired Waist Chain

An ornamental design resembling a chain creates a decorative frame. Symmetry enhances balance. The style feels bold yet elegant.

12. Soft Peony Feature

A peony across the upper abdomen adds volume and detail. Layered petals create depth. The design highlights femininity beautifully.

13. Abstract Modern Lines

Clean abstract lines give a contemporary twist. The minimal design keeps it sleek. Placement across the upper stomach adds artistic flow.

14. Tiny Centered Heart

A small heart outline creates a sweet focal point. Minimal ink keeps it delicate. The design feels simple and timeless.

15. Cherry Blossom Flow

A blossom branch stretching across the upper stomach creates soft movement. Petals enhance romantic detail. The flowing placement complements natural curves.
